Save Money - Compare Exchange Rate Margins & Fees

 

Sending money to Cuba can be an expensive business, more so if you aren’t even aware of all the hidden fees. Money transfer companies and banks profit by charging you fees and a normally hidden margin on the exchange rate.

How do USD-CUP rates compare between providers?

Looking at the full comparison table the best USD to CUP exchange rate is 25.58 from Wise, -0.66% from the mid-market rate 25.75. The next best rate is 25.13 from WorldRemit, -2.4% from the mid-rate.

It's important to note that exchange rates also fluctuate frequently due to market conditions. Additionally, banks and foreign exchange providers often apply a margin to the exchange rate, resulting in a less favorable rate for customers compared to the mid-market rate. For more competitive rates, you might consider using a specialized currency exchange service or platforms that offer rates closer to the mid-market rate.
